  1. Ok friends, my LG V20 is past the point of needing replacement, but I have not hit the upgrade point yet. It is coming in a couple of months, so I want to do the research now, or be on the look out for what might be coming out. Due to SSA business, I have to use my phone all day long, so I need something durable, a good size screen to take care of emails and messages on the go, and something with decent battery life. I always hold out to the upgrade point as I cannot spend the extra money before the time period is up. Recent history: Samsung Galaxy (forget the model number). Had serious issues with battery life for the last year, replaced the battery, very glitchy and slow towards the end. Samsung Galaxy S5, same battery issues, replaced it twice to do expansion, nice processor, memory issues towards the end. Back plate split due to battery expansion, ran very hot. LG V20, same battery issues, great screen, so-so processor, decent features, 24bit D/A is nice, replaced battery twice, now the issue is the batteries are not charging fast enough to have anything running or have the phone off the charger longer than a few minutes. Any thoughts or suggestions?

  21. With the Dcon >> Demon, this would be our Gcon >> Hellion. If you read the Demon topic, it will explain about how the Gcon had a similar life as the Dcon. As of March of this year, the Gcon 12 was our all time, best selling subwoofer. The Gcon, in a simplified explanation, was very close to the original SSA Icon, for a pinch less. A very well balanced and accurate, while also efficient sub that can could take some power while being flexible and composed in different enclosures in both home and car. So the Gcon was our affordable all around subwoofer for many different installs. As with the Dcon, our build house said it was no longer feasible to be made here in the USA. Moving forward, we knew we had to bring back something really strong in the void that was left by the Gcon, as not everyone has the power for an Icon. This Hellion is going to be that next step in the timeline of the Gcon. Both in reaching back to the original Icon and Gcon sound, while stepping forward at the same time. In relation to the Gcon, the Hellion will have improved cooling, more Xmax, available 18" model, option of additional spider and upgraded leads, possible flat wound coil for more high output needs, a pinch more motor force, higher power handling, and a chromed motor finish. With the Hellion, we will be offering 10's through 18's, as well as a few options (something we have not really been able to offer in the past) as the Hellion will be made to order here in the USA. The good news is, the lead time will be substantially faster with the Hellion compared to our past build house. Some quick info: Aluminum 4-layer 3" voice coil (optional flat wound coil) Heavy duty Pulp Fiber cone Dual progressive spiders (with option for 3rd) Woven Tinsel Leads (with optional upgrade) Double stacked magnet motor, with pole vent and rear motor venting Double layer hybrid foam surround Push terminals 12 spoke basket
